看过老Q历史文章的股友都知道,MACD是一个非常经典且依旧奋战在第一线的顶流指标。我们之前也目前主流通用的参数版本在沪深300上做了回测,17年来获得了累计365%的收益。
然而,整个沪深300大盘在这17年里也涨了超过300%,也就是说,我们的策略也仅仅比拿着不动好上一丢丢而已。这怎么能行!必须魔改一下!
文末附策略逻辑获取方式。
一、MACD的魔改思路
观察上边的收益曲线,我们很容易发现,在有些年份,经典MACD金叉策略的回撤控制得不太好,以至于前边积累的收益回吐了相当大的一部分。甚至在18年股灾的时候,还跌破了15年股灾的低点。
一般来说,回撤控制得不好有一些常见的原因。比如买卖过于敏感,以至于频繁交易,在震荡行情中被反复收割;又比如卖出比较迟钝,以至于在暴跌或漫长阴跌出现时无法及时卖出。很明显,从上图来看,这两个问题应该都存在。
那么一般解决这种问题的思路就是让买入更迟钝、让卖出更灵敏。这样做,有可能会牺牲某些区间的收益,但是假如我们从别的区间“省出来”的回撤能够抵消这些丢掉的“潜在收益”,从而获得全局上的收益提升,那我们的改造就是成功的。
我们在MACD那篇文章里说过,在不考虑结合其他指标进行组合策略时,单纯对于MACD改造的点无非是从均线算法、均线周期两个角度分别对DIFF、DEA的计算过程进行调整。大体上就是下图中画了红线的6个位置。